Scrap land factor maintenance arrangements by companies on housing estates.

Closed 1,191 signatures

What the petition asks

New estates are burdened with extra maintenance charges from private companies. The industry is unregulated, uncontrolled and monopolised in such a manner that unfairly disadvantages residents
There are hundreds of new build estates across the UK that are burdened with extra charges to resident for the maintenance of the open shared spaces on their estates. The residents have no choice in which company carries out the work. The charges are over inflated, the quality of work is substandard and companies bully residents into continued payments with threats of legal action.
There seems to be no clear way of complaint, and no independent way of arbitration or enforcement of standards.
